Well sit back and enjoy the tale of The Opossum of Death. So on Wednesday evening I am pulling into the driveway and I see Amy bolting out of the house. This raises my concern level but Eli wasn't with her so surely it can't be that bad, Right??? Well in Amy's mind this was a moment of desperation and fear. My perception was a little different. Amy gets home about an hour before I do on most days, and she had decided that since all of our clothes smelled of disco fanny that it was that time of the year to do some laundry. The story I got was, as she proceeded back to the laundry room she sensed a malevolence that chilled her to the core, but she is undeterred in achieving her goal of doing laundry. She proceeded to open the closet doors that enclose the washing machine, then it hit her, the stench of a thousand rotting corpses, and probably sulfur. She then channels her inner Sam and Dean Winchester (they are from the tv show Supernatural if you didn't know) and continues on, even through there has to be a completely demonic entity lurking in the shadows. She then is preparing the scent beads for the washing machine, and right before she starts to pour them in, she sees it. Now face to face with this black eyed demon stuck inside our washing machine. I can only imagine the scream she lets out and the speed that would have to rival Barry Allen a.k.a The Flash as she fled out of this house of Doom. I sit back and think about how much this had to make God and Jesus laugh, sides hurting from the Guttural Godly Giggle. I love my wife and in no way am I making fun of her, but this situation was just too good not to share, with perhaps an embellishment or two. To make a long story short I could not get it out of the washer either, he was quite nippy. Luckily there was a very nice lady here in town that takes them and rehabs them for release or makes a really good opossum stew. HMMMMMM. The moral of this tale of fear and evil is that everything happens for a reason. God has purpose in everything He does. We still don't know how this little tree devil made his way into our washing machine, but for an evening we had a good laugh and didn't think about our stresses of the day.
